The Sabbath is not a day to live for ourselves – it is a day dedicated to the Lord. The special Sabbath-rest consists of spending time in God’s Word (Acts 13:27;15:21), spending time in prayer (Acts 16:13), studying and sharing God’s Word (Acts 17:2; 18:4), going to worship God at church (Luke 4:16), spending time with fellow believers (Luke 14:1), doing good (Mark 3:4, 5) – this can be done by helping or visiting those who need it, not doing any work (Ex. 20: 10), not buying and selling (Neh. 10:31;13:15-22) and not doing our own pleasure or speaking our own words – our conversations must be Christ-centred (Is. 58:13,14). We should also prepare our hearts and our homes to keep the Sabbath the day before the Sabbath which was referred to as the preparation day (Mark 15:42). These are a few Biblical guidelines to enjoy a refreshing and peaceful Sabbath. There is a special blessing available to God’s children if they keep His Sabbath.
